No one can make you feel inferior without your consent

The quote “No one can make you feel inferior without your consent” shows that feeling inferior is a choice you make, not something caused by others. It means your self-worth depends on how you see yourself, not how others treat you. When you let someone’s negative comments affect you, you’re letting them control your feelings.

Emotional Neglect In Marriage: 12 Best Steps to Overcome

Emotional neglect in marriage happens when one partner doesn’t pay attention to the other’s feelings. This can make the other person feel lonely and disconnected. Signs include not giving support or avoiding important talks. So to fix this, couples need to talk openly. And listen to each other. But it’s really important to show care.
